Three Sisters Federal is seeking aSenior Business Analyst to be part of a team supportingCPIC and IT Governance at the USDA. The Senior Business Analyst supports enterprise architecture, governance, and strategic planning by capturing business requirements, mapping capabilities, documenting value streams, and facilitating stakeholder engagement. This role is part of the IT Governance Team - but may provide assistance to the Enterprise Architecture and/or Portfolio Management teams - and ensures business needs are clearly defined and aligned to technology strategies, modernization goals, and architectural standards.

The ideal candidate has strong communication skills, experience with enterprise business modeling, and has the ability to translate complex business processes into actionable technical requirements. Additionally, business architecture certifications, such asCBA or certifications fromIBAA are a plus.

Responsibilities

  • Develop business capability models, value streams, and process documentation that support enterprise architecture and modernization planning.
  • Facilitate workshops, interviews, and working groups to elicit functional and non-functional requirements.
  • Translate business needs into structured requirements, use cases, and supporting documentation for technical teams.
  • Create domain-level business architecture summaries including strategies, gaps, target states, and roadmaps.
  • Support alternatives analysis and investment decision-making by associating business capabilities with systems, technologies, and projects.
  • Ensure all artifacts, meeting minutes, approvals, and requirements are stored and maintained in the EA repository or other approved systems.
  • Collaborate with systems analysts, architects, and program teams to validate requirements and ensure alignment with enterprise goals.
  • Support governance documentation including decision gate materials, templates, charters, and guidance packages.
  • Provide analytical support to process improvement, policy development, and organizational change initiatives.
